Gaming technology pioneer Roy Student passes away

Roy Student,whose gaming technology work shaped systems now standard across casinos worldwide, died September 5 after a prolonged illness. Family members and loved ones were present at his passing.
Player rating systems, server-based slot networks, and non-gaming revenue tracking, three tools now common in casinos globally, each trace back to companies Student founded or led over a four-decade career.
Student’s path into gaming began in 1972, when MGM acquired a casino property in Las Vegas and needed a system to automate accounting functions for table games, including markers and player bankrolls. His company secured that contract, launching his work in the sector.
He went on to co-found Gaming Systems International (GSI), which developed player rating systems that casinos continue to rely on. Student sold GSI in 2001.
After GSI, Student became president of Cyberview Technology, credited as the first company to link slot machines to a central server through a server-based gaming system. IGT purchased Cyberview in 2007, and the architecture it pioneered now underpins slot systems in casinos and online gaming platforms around the world.
Student then founded Applied Management Strategies, consulting with gaming companies on market entry and expansion plans. Through this work, he becamealeading advocate for tracking non-gaming revenue, whether or not those customers gambled at all. That measure now appears in the loyalty programs run by major casino operators.
Student’s career spanned a shift in the industry from personal relationships between operators and players to communication built around technology. He maintained that operators should combine the two, using technology alongside direct, individual engagementrather than one in place of the other.
In his later years, he consulted withClarion Gaming, helping arrange speakers for the ICE tradeshow conferences.
Student is survived byhis wife, Judy; son Darren Student and wife Michal Student; son Glenn Student and wife Sophia Student; granddaughter Tali Student and husband Itamar Labouz; grandson Ben Student and Sonia Popova; grandchildren Kylee and Kim; and six great-grandchildren. He was predeceased by his parents, Pauline and Morton Student, and his brother, Larry Student.
Funeral services are scheduled for September 9, 2026, from 9:00 a.m. to 10:00 a.m., at King David Memorial Chapel & Cemetery, 2697 East Eldorado Lane, Las Vegas, Nevada.
